.button[data-v-da7a461f]{background-color:transparent;border:none;color:#fff;cursor:pointer;flex:1;font-size:1.05rem;font-weight:500;padding:12px 16px;position:relative;text-align:center;text-decoration:none;transition:transform .3s ease}.small[data-v-da7a461f]{font-size:.9rem;padding:8px 12px}.button[data-v-da7a461f]:before{background-color:#000;bottom:0;content:"";left:0;position:absolute;right:0;top:0;transition:transform .3s ease;z-index:1}.primary[data-v-da7a461f]{color:#fff!important}.primary[data-v-da7a461f]:before,.primary[data-v-da7a461f]:hover:before{background:linear-gradient(135deg,#22c55e,#16a34a);opacity:1}.secondary[data-v-da7a461f]{color:#000}.secondary[data-v-da7a461f]:before,.secondary[data-v-da7a461f]:hover:before{background-color:#e6e6e6;opacity:1}.button[data-v-da7a461f]:hover:before{transform:translate(-2px,-2px)}.button[data-v-da7a461f]>*{position:relative;z-index:2}.button[data-v-da7a461f]:after,.button[data-v-da7a461f]>*{transition:transform .3s ease}.button[data-v-da7a461f]:after{background-color:transparent;border:2px solid var(--brand-color);bottom:-5px;content:"";left:5px;position:absolute;right:-5px;top:5px;z-index:0}.button[data-v-da7a461f]:hover:after{transform:translate(2px,2px)}.button[data-v-da7a461f]:focus>*,.button[data-v-da7a461f]:hover>*{transform:translateY(-2px)}.button-content[data-v-da7a461f]{align-items:center;display:flex;gap:10px;justify-content:center}
